embarrassing 是什么意思

音标:[ im'bærəsiŋ ]  

中文翻译与英英解释

adj.
令人为难的。 embarrassing questions 窘人的发问。
adv.
-ly
hard to deal with; especially causing pain or embarrassment; "awkward (or embarrassing or difficult) moments in the discussion"; "an awkward pause followed his remark"; "a sticky question"; "in the unenviable position of resorting to an act he had planned to save for the climax of the campaign"
同义词:awkward, sticky, unenviable,

causing to feel shame or chagrin or vexation; "the embarrassing moment when she found her petticoat down around her ankles"; "it was mortifying to know he had heard every word"
同义词:mortifying,

例句与用法

1.He was visibly embarrassed at the remarks .
几句话说得他脸上下不来。

2.Do stop showing off -- it is embarrassing .
快别卖弄了太难为情了。

3.A few words made him much embarrassed .
几句话说得他脸上下不来。

4.You did not embarrass me in the slightest .
你一点也没让我为难。

5.Wyman's emotion was embarrassing him .
怀曼的感情使他感到肉麻。

6.He has been embarrassed by debts for years .
他为债务所窘多年。

7.We are embarrassed by his provincialisms .
他偏狭守旧而使我们感到难为情。

8.Sweep embarrassing evidence under the carpet .
把令人难堪的证据掩盖起来。

9.He tried to evade the embarrassing question .
他企图回避这令人难堪的问题。

10.He was much embarrassed and disturbed .
他窘得要命,坐立不安。
